2012-03-12 66 views
1

我正在寻找关于部署Symfony2 Web应用程序的一些建议。前几天我介绍了Amazon EC2,并决定使用它来部署我们的应用。在Amazon Web Services上部署Symfony2

其实我基本上是在寻找一个很好的AMI来开始。我一直非常失望,Elastic Beanstalk没有对基于PHP的应用程序的原生支持。

我一直在wamp服务器上开发,并且我的应用程序也会与Amazon RDS中的Oracle数据库进行通信(这就是我们选择Amazon的原因)。

我检查了这个网站http://bitnami.org/cloud/bitnami-applications-in-the-cloud,它提供了一个灯的堆栈。你怎么看待这件事?关键是我不习惯Unix基本操作系统,我希望AMI不需要很多配置。

感谢,

Swordi

回答

1

Bitnamis CloudImages是相当坚实和良好的维护,所以这是一个简单的办法让你的服务器运行起来没有太多的头痛作为Unix的初学者。也许他们的Cloud Hosting也是一个选项。

另一方面,很高兴知道什么是为您的Web应用程序提供动力以及这些“东西”是如何工作的。看看这篇关于在EC2上构建LAMP的文章:Building EC2 Amazon Linux with LAMP

您也可以使用本教程: "Running phpMyAdmin On Nginx (LEMP) on Debian Squeeze/Ubuntu"连同DebianUbuntu CloudImages。

希望帮助:)

4
+1

[在Amazon官方文档中有Symfony2的页面](http://docs.aws.amazon.com/elasticbeanstalk/latest/dg/create_deploy_PHP_symfony2.html) – Tim 2013-11-07 10:24:59